Package: src:python-argon2
Version: 21.1.0-2
Severity: serious
Tags: ftbfs

Dear maintainer:

During a rebuild of all packages in unstable, your package failed to build:

make[2]: Entering directory '/<<PKGBUILDDIR>>/docs'
sphinx-build -b html -d _build/doctrees   . _build/html
Running Sphinx v8.1.3
loading translations [en]... done
making output directory... done
Converting `source_suffix = '.rst'` to `source_suffix = {'.rst': 
'restructuredtext'}`.
ERROR: Invalid value `None` in 
intersphinx_mapping['https://docs.python.org/3']. Expected a two-element tuple 
or list.

Configuration error:
Invalid `intersphinx_mapping` configuration (1 error).
make[2]: *** [Makefile:53: html] Error 2
make[2]: Leaving directory '/<<PKGBUILDDIR>>/docs'
make[1]: *** [debian/rules:16: override_dh_auto_build] Error 2
make[1]: Leaving directory '/<<PKGBUILDDIR>>'
make: *** [debian/rules:8: binary] Error 2
dpkg-buildpackage: error: debian/rules binary subprocess returned exit status 2
